With this feature you can defrost frozen foods according to the weight. Select
the category and set the weight of the food. The weight can be programmed
in grams or pounds and ounces. The weight starts from the minimum weight
for each category.
Press Start
Program Weight Range Suitable Food
1. Bread
100 g - 900 g
(4 oz - 2 lb)
Bread and rolls. Turn at beep. Standing time
10-15 minutes.
2. Mince/
chops
200 g - 1200 g
(7 oz - 2 lb 10 oz)
Small pieces of meat, minced meat, chicken
portions, steaks, chops. Turn at beeps and shield.
Standing time 15-30 minutes.
3. Meat
Joints
400 g - 2000 g
(14 oz - 4 lb 7 oz)
Whole chicken, meat joints. Turn at beeps and
shield. Standing time of at least 1 hour.
Auto Weight Defrost - Chaos Defrost
Select the weight of the food by
turning the dial.
Turning the dial slowly will count up
in 10 g steps. Turning the dial quickly
will speed up this process. Default
weight is grams. To change weight to
pounds and ounces refer to page 29.
This feature allows you to defrost minced meat, chops, chicken portions, meat joints
and bread.
The Chaos Defrost button should be pressed to select the correct category and
then enter in the weight of the food in grams or pounds and ounces using the dial.
Foods should be placed in a suitable dish, whole chickens and joints of meat should
be on an upturned saucer or on a rack. Chops, chicken portions and slices of bread
should be placed in a single layer. It is not necessary to cover the foods.
The Chaos Theory principle is used in Auto Weight defrost programs to give you
a quick and more even defrost. The Chaos system uses a random sequence of
pulsing microwave energy which speeds up the defrosting process. During the
program the oven will beep to remind you to check the food. It is essential that
you turn and stir the food frequently and shield if necessary (See pages
34-35). On hearing the rst beep you should turn and shield (if possible). On the
second beep you should turn the food or break it up.
